Timeighter
Townland in the civil parish of Roscrea, barony of Ikerrin, Co. Tipperary; in Irish Tuaim Íochtair

Land parcels
Registered freehold land, Tailte Éireann
42 registered freehold parcels lie mostly in Timeighter, from 30 m² to 294,227 m² (29.42 ha, 72.7 acres). The dashed line is the townland's boundary; 16 neighbouring parcels touch it.

Zoning
Development plans, national zoning
No zone of a development plan covers Timeighter in the national zoning. Outside zoned towns and villages, the county development plan's rural policies apply to each application.

- Census 2022
- Roscrea electoral division: 6,606 people in 2,431 households; 60% of households own their home; 28% of homes were built since 2001; 8% of dwellings stood vacant on census night, and 0% were holiday homes.

A townland is the smallest land division of Ireland, and the unit of a rural address; old registers such as the 1901 and 1911 censuses file it under its civil parish and barony.
